diff --git a/src/components/NewMessage/NewMessage.vue b/src/components/NewMessage/NewMessage.vue
index 9a0a6ce9ffa4..642d707d23c9 100644
--- a/src/components/NewMessage/NewMessage.vue
+++ b/src/components/NewMessage/NewMessage.vue
@@ -108,7 +108,7 @@
@tribute-active-false.native="isTributePickerActive = false"
@input="handleTyping"
@paste="handlePastedFiles"
- @submit="handleSubmit({ silent: false })" />
+ @submit="handleSubmit" />
@@ -142,29 +142,27 @@
-
-
+
+ :name="silentSendLabel"
+ @click="setSilentChat(!silentChat)">
{{ silentSendInfo }}
-
+
+
-
+
+ :title="sendMessageLabel"
+ :aria-label="sendMessageLabel"
+ @click="handleSubmit">
-
+
+
@@ -194,11 +192,13 @@
diff --git a/src/init.js b/src/init.js
index 3bd27e51a118..5487d1064401 100644
--- a/src/init.js
+++ b/src/init.js
@@ -144,6 +144,7 @@ const cleanUnrelatedBrowserStorageKeys = () => {
'audioDisabled_',
'videoDisabled_',
'silentCall_',
+ 'silentChat_',
'showMediaSettings_',
'virtualBackgroundEnabled_',
'virtualBackgroundType_',